What Types of Cryptocurrencies Exist

ยท

Cryptocurrencies have revolutionized the digital economy, offering new ways to transact and store value. Broadly speaking, they can be divided into two main categories: Coins and Tokens. Each serves distinct purposes and operates under different principles.

Understanding Coins

Coins, such as Bitcoin and Litecoin, function primarily as digital cash. They are designed to be used as a medium of exchange, similar to traditional currencies. Bitcoin, the first cryptocurrency, introduced the concept of a peer-to-peer electronic cash system. It operates on a decentralized network where transactions are recorded on a public ledger called the blockchain.

The blockchain is a distributed ledger technology (DLT) that ensures transparency and security. Instead of a single entity controlling the ledger, multiple participants maintain copies. This decentralization prevents tampering and fraud. To add new transactions to the blockchain, participants compete through a process called Proof of Work (PoW). The winner gets to update the ledger and is rewarded with new coins.

Exploring Tokens

Tokens represent digital assets or utilities on existing blockchains, like Ethereum. They are not standalone currencies but rather assets built on top of another cryptocurrency's infrastructure. Tokens can serve various functions, such as granting access to services, representing ownership, or facilitating investments.

There are two primary types of tokens: Security Tokens and Utility Tokens. Security Tokens function like traditional securities, such as stocks or bonds. They often represent investment contracts and are subject to regulatory oversight. Utility Tokens, on the other hand, provide access to a product or service within a specific ecosystem. They are not intended as investments but as tools for interaction.

Key Differences Between Coins and Tokens

The main distinction lies in their purpose and underlying technology. Coins operate on their own independent blockchains, while tokens are built on existing platforms. Coins are used for payments and store of value, whereas tokens enable functionality within applications.

For instance, Bitcoin has its own blockchain, while many tokens are created on Ethereum using smart contracts. This flexibility allows developers to create customized digital assets without building a new blockchain from scratch.

Regulatory Considerations

The classification of cryptocurrencies has significant regulatory implications. Coins like Bitcoin are often treated as commodities or currencies. Tokens, however, may be classified as securities if they meet certain criteria, such as representing an investment with an expectation of profits.

Regulatory bodies worldwide are developing frameworks to address these distinctions. Compliance requirements vary by jurisdiction, impacting how cryptocurrencies are issued, traded, and used.

The Role of Smart Contracts

Smart contracts automate the execution of agreements without intermediaries. They are integral to token creation and management. Platforms like Ethereum enable developers to deploy smart contracts that define token behavior, such as distribution rules and transfer conditions.

This programmability expands the use cases for tokens, enabling complex applications like decentralized finance (DeFi) and non-fungible tokens (NFTs).

Challenges and Misconceptions

The cryptocurrency space is often associated with terms like "shitcoins" or "air tokens," referring to assets with no inherent value. These emerge when projects issue tokens without backing them with tangible assets or utilities. Investors should conduct thorough research to avoid such pitfalls.

Another challenge is regulatory uncertainty. The evolving landscape requires participants to stay informed about legal developments to ensure compliance.

Frequently Asked Questions

What is the difference between a coin and a token?
Coins are native assets of their own blockchains, like Bitcoin or Ethereum. Tokens are built on existing blockchains and represent assets or utilities, such as ERC-20 tokens on Ethereum.

Are all tokens considered securities?
No, only tokens that meet specific criteria, such as representing an investment contract, are classified as securities. Utility tokens, which provide access to services, are generally not securities.

How do smart contracts relate to tokens?
Smart contracts define the rules for token creation, distribution, and transactions. They enable automated and trustless management of digital assets.

What is Proof of Work (PoW)?
PoW is a consensus mechanism where participants solve complex mathematical problems to validate transactions and add new blocks to the blockchain. It secures the network and prevents double-spending.

Can tokens be converted into coins?
Tokens can be traded for coins on exchanges, but they are not directly converted. They represent different types of assets with distinct functionalities.

What are security tokens?
Security tokens digitalize traditional securities like stocks or bonds. They are subject to regulatory requirements and often provide ownership rights or profit shares.
